Responsibilities
Team Rehabilitation is seeking that outgoing, dynamic individual to be that all-important first point of contact within our clinic. The ideal candidate would be empathetic to patient conditions and willing to do whatever is needed to help, accommodate, and support the patient’s success in therapy.
What You’ll Do:
Greet patients in a friendly, outgoing manner. Verify appointments and assist in completing any necessary paperwork.
Ensure 360 communication with patients, physicians, other staff members and anyone else involved in the patient’s care - including any necessary follow-ups.
Maintain complex schedules while ensuring that all patients are scheduled the appropriate number of visits. May include coordinating with the Physical Therapist and other staff members to accommodate the patient’s needs.
Assist patients with any insurance-related questions. Verify and explain insurance benefits to every patient, as well as obtaining and tracking any authorizations needed
Accurately update and maintain records in the electronic medical and billing record system, including billing changes. Follow up for any additional information when appropriate.
Collect copayments and process in an accurate, timely and professional manner. Issue any receipts and handle any billing-related tasks.
Accurately input data collected from in-house research. This information provided is pivotal in determining clinic performance.
Support the clinic performance by preparing management information, imputing data from in-house research and assuming basic maintenance of clinic supplies and equipment.
Respect patient privacy and adhere to any confidentiality policies.
Other Tasks:
The Patient Administrative Coordinator must be able to multitask in a fast paced, demanding environment while staying on top of daily reports and tasks
Perform additional duties as assigned by the clinic director.
